ROWDY POLITICAL MEETING.

IteceTvcd 24th, 4.50 p.m. London, November 2£ Suffragette dTsturlmnccs and free fights between supporters and opponents, anif rowdy violence broke up Mr Gladstone's meeting at Leeds. Mr Gladstone and his wife escaped from the imildnig by ,i buck staircase.
